Rotten Column Replacement in Seattle, WA
Rotten column replacement services address the need to repair or replace structural support columns that have deteriorated due to rot, moisture damage, or age. This service is commonly requested for projects involving foundation repairs, basement or crawl space stabilization, or remodeling efforts that require removing or replacing compromised vertical supports. Property owners typically want to understand the extent of damage, the materials used for replacement, and how the new columns will integrate with existing structures to ensure safety and stability.
Before requesting rotten column replacement, property owners often seek information about the inspection process, the types of materials suitable for their specific project, and the potential impact on their property during the work. Clarifying whether the replacement will involve temporary supports or alterations to the surrounding foundation can help in planning and decision-making. Understanding the scope of work and the expected outcomes ensures that property owners can make informed choices about maintaining the integrity of their buildings.

Rotten Column Replacement Questions
What causes a column to rot? Moisture exposure, poor drainage, and wood decay can lead to column rot over time.
How can I tell if a column needs replacement? Signs include visible rot, cracking, and structural instability in the column.
Is replacing a rotten column a structural repair? Yes, it helps restore the support and stability of the structure it holds.
What types of columns are suitable for replacement? Wood, composite, and other durable materials are commonly used for replacement projects.
